/*!
 * \class KProtocolManager
 * \inmodule KIOCore
 *
 * \brief Provides information about I/O (Internet, etc.) settings chosen/set
 * by the end user.
 *
 * KProtocolManager has a heap of static functions that allows only read
 * access to KDE's IO related settings. These include proxy, cache, file
 * transfer resumption, timeout and user-agent related settings.
 *
 * The information provided by this class is generic enough to be applicable
 * to any application that makes use of KDE's IO sub-system.  Note that this
 * mean the proxy, timeout etc. settings are saved in a separate user-specific
 * config file and not in the config file of the application.
 */

    /*===================== PROTOCOL CAPABILITIES ===============================*/

    /*!
     * Returns whether the protocol can list files/objects.
     * If a protocol supports listing it can be browsed in e.g. file-dialogs
     * and konqueror.
     *
     * Whether a protocol supports listing is determined by the "listing="
     * field in the protocol description file.
     * If the protocol support listing it should list the fields it provides in
     * this field. If the protocol does not support listing this field should
     * remain empty (default.)
     *
     * \a url the url to check
     * \sa listing()
     */
    static bool supportsListing(const QUrl &url);

    /*!
     * This setting defines the strategy to use for generating a filename, when
     * copying a file or directory to another directory. By default the destination
     * filename is made out of the filename in the source URL. However if the
     * KIO worker displays names that are different from the filename of the URL
     * (e.g. kio_fonts shows Arial for arial.ttf, or kio_trash shows foo.txt and
     * uses some internal URL), using Name means that the display name (UDS_NAME)
     * will be used to as the filename in the destination directory.
     *
     * This corresponds to the "fileNameUsedForCopying=" field in the protocol description file.
     * Valid values for this field are "Name" or "FromURL" (default).
     *
     * \a url the url to check
     */
    static KProtocolInfo::FileNameUsedForCopying fileNameUsedForCopying(const QUrl &url);
